2003
After a military coup overthrew the democratically elected Socialist government of Chile on September 11, 1973, the capital's National Stadium was the scene of the indiscriminate mass detentions of more than 12,000 suspected dissidents.
Status :
Released
Country : US
Original language : en
there are no streaming services currently available for this in your country
6.8 /10
6.8 /10